Annapurna Labs is an integral part of AWS and develops HW and SW components that are critical building blocks for EC2 infrastructure. We specialize in designing semi-conductors, systems, chips, and software that optimize the AWS customer experience. More and more customers run their HPC and ML workloads on AWS to reap the benefits of elasticity and flexibility of the cloud.
We are hiring a Software Development Manager for Elastic Collectives - the lowest level of primitives used in distributed machine learning. We are adapting the NVidia stack to run over our network infrastructure using EFA (Elastic Fabric Adaptor). This high-performance interconnect can scale to intensive HPC and ML workloads over thousands of CPUs and GPUs and for blazing fast performance.
